The New Jersey Highlands Coalition (NJHC) cordially invites community members to explore our region’s most scenic byways during its Fall Car Trek. The theme of this trek is Industrial Archaeology, and the route will highlight the rich industrial history of Warren and Hunterdon Counties. The route includes sites in Hackettstown (Mars Wrigley, Centenary University and the former Hackettstown Fish Hatchery), Mansfield (Rockport Train Wreck Memorial) and Port Murray (Morris Canal). After crossing into Hunterdon, the route later reenters Warren County to drive through Warren Glen (Musconetcong Gorge area) and Pohatcong (site of former Finesville Dam).
